I wanted to throw my two cents in on this service as I was another one of the developers who took him up on this deal.

The app I used zxcvbad's services for is a College Football schedule app. The reason I used him is I released my app way too early, well before College Football was on anyone's radar, so after a quick shot up from initial launch, it got buried.

I also need to offer a caveat about the sports section: it blows. Seriously. You can make top 10 with like 50-60 sales in a day. So getting me ranked high shouldn't have been TOO hard, if his service actually did land what he promised.

Well it certainly worked. I peaked at 3rd overall in sports and stayed in the top 10 for a couple of weeks. I'm still doing around 30 downloads a day and I certainly made my money back.

What people need to understand though, is what has been said here and in a number of other threads: visibility can help, but only if your app has staying power. And I certainly don't think zxcvbad's position that he will get you there...but it's up to you to maintain is an unreasonable one.

Would I recommend this service to another? Maybe. Depends on the category they were in and the app. If you're in a category where a couple hundred (or even a hundred) sales could bring you off the mat into visibility, and your app is good (not in the way EVERYONE thinks their own app is good...but actually good), then I say go for it.

  • ziocletoziocleto Posts: 1,094Registered Users
    I'm afraid it won't pay off.

    "Buying" your way into the charts does not work if your product it's not extremely good.

    We've been just these days top50/100 in US photography chart, revenue was around $70 a day for 3 days. That's $210 from organic sales.
    Now if I paid you $299 to get me there, I'd loose $80. Infact I would loose much more cos once we've been on top 50/100 traction started to fade, yesterday we made just $20 from the top100 tailing. So I'd probably loose $279 with your offer.

    We got to the top50/100 after being on some blogs and of course in the new releases section. As soon as they faded off, we faded off the charts.

    So charts positions won't be retained automatically if you are in the top50/100. It would be just a miracle if you get around 10% of your investment back from organic sales. (Means loosing 90%).

    Top10 it's much better for organic sales, but then again, you won't be able to sustain that.

    Think about it, if it was so profitable to "buy" your way into the charts everyone would do it. As every form of advertisement or promotion, if you haven't got a massive budget, it won't pay off.

    And think about this, if if was that easy to retain a top50/100 position in the charts, the charts would hardly move/change.

    There's no easy way around, you need a good product and a lot of people to talk about it.

  • clarky07clarky07 Posts: 317Registered Users
    As has been noted, getting in the top 100 of a category doesn't take that much, and really gives no value at all. There are no extra sales gained from being in that position in a category.

    Now, given enough downloads, you can move up in the search results, but that requires you to be in a niche that people are searching for.

  • davejas69davejas69 Posts: 264Registered Users
    Math is not an opinion, to break into the top50/100 of any category you need much much less than $299 or $499. Fact.

    Hence you are just charging naive devs that don't know their numbers yet.
    I COMPLETELY agree with this statement. In the earlier days of the app store, getting into the top 50/100 meant something. Today it does not mean nearly as much. These promotion companies are no doubt aware of this, but charge a premium for it anyway.

    I've done a similar service, paid more for it and had similar results. I was seduced by the notion of getting in the charts as well and fell off them just as
    quickly. My fault for not doing enough research.

    It really boils down to a very simple question...

    Are the developers who have invested in this service able to make their investment back in new sales?

    That is the real VALUE they are paying for, not to say they made the top 50/100 for half a day, they want to be IN the top 50/100 in order to gain traction and turn a profit.

    I challenge the owner of this thread to offer this information and I strongly recommend that any developer thinking about shelling out their hard earned money, demand it of them as well as a precondition.

    Again...
    Are the developers who have invested in this service able to make their investment back in new sales?
